Warning Signs You Need Foundation Leak Water Removal
Catching foundation leaks early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ign that there’s moisture present in your foundation. If you notice a musty sm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call us in.
Water Stains on Your Walls or Ceiling
Water stains can be a sign that there’s a leak in your foundation. If you notice any discoloration or staining on your walls or ceiling, don’t ignore it, call us today.
Cracks in Your Foundation or Walls
Cracks in your foundation or walls can be a sign of a more serious issue. If you notice any cracks, it’s essential to have them inspected and repaired as soon as possible.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ks can be a sign that there’s movement or shifting in your foundation. If you notice any unusual noises, don’t ignore them, call us today.
Increased Utility Bills
Increased utility bills can be a sign that there’s a leak in your foundation. If you notice a sudden spike in your bills, it’s time to investigate further.
Water Damage on Your Flooring
Water damage on your flooring can be a sign that there’s a leak in your foundation. If you notice any water damage, it’s essential to have it repaired as soon as possible.

Foundation Leak Water Removal Cost in Water Valley, MS
The cost of Foundation Leak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Water Valley, MS.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water present and the size of the affected area. |
| Dehumidification and air purification |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the level of contamination. |
| Repairs and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repairs. |
| Final inspection and report | $100 – $300 | The complexity of the project and the time required for the inspection. |
| Emergency services (e.g., burst pipe, flooding) | $500 – $2,000 | The severity of the situation and the urgency of the response. |
